Everyone awake?
Tonight is the last of the late nights, we promise. The Leafs are in Anaheim tonight, to take on the less-than-mighty Ducks for the first time this season.
Coming off of an impressive 5-3 win last night, the Leafs look to keep on rollin’ on the road, where they’ve now gone 8-1-0.

It’s a tale of two teams going in opposite directions tonight. Not only are the Ducks an aging group of questionable talents, but they remain the physical incarnation of the Ghost of Leafs Past, with Randy Carlyle at the helm of a team that gets outshot to sin each night, and yet is somehow still flirting with .500 hockey.
The Leafs, meanwhile, continue their dominance, even without two thirds of their top line. Crazy what talent will do.

The Ducks are old, and the Ducks are hurt. No Perry, Bieksa or Fowler tonight, amongst others. Though the main focus here should be no Corey Perry, meaning one less piece of trash for the Leafs to be “worried” about.

Starting Goalies

Garret Sparks (2-1-0, .879 sv%) versus John Gibson (6-7-3, .927 sv%) is the likely matchup tonight. Sparks looks to rebound after a tough outing in Boston, and Gibson looks to continue being the embodiment of Jonathan Bernier and James Reimer.

Who’s Hot

John Tavares is on fire, with a goal in each of his last four games, and six points in the same span. Kasperi Kapanen also snapped a slump last night with a pair of goals, meaning he could be back to his dangerous self.
For the Ducks… well, nobody is really that hot. At least not up front. Jakob Silferberg and Pontus Aberg lead the team with five goals each(!!!).
Between the pipes, however, both Ryan Miller and John Gibson have been solid, boasting a .929 and .927, respectively. Carlyle hockey, baby!
